Output 23fefe70aae087bf2456a9441758c370af640e5f2f6ae6bdad522ba58eb60a92:0

value
582578
script pubkey
OP_0 OP_PUSHBYTES_20 ff086109d1c614af174243b99e7675624e36445d
address
tb1qluyxzzw3cc22796zgwueuan4vf8rv3zasmdz24
transaction
23fefe70aae087bf2456a9441758c370af640e5f2f6ae6bdad522ba58eb60a92
confirmations
103577
spent
false

1 Sat Range